ROCKFORD, Ill. (WTVO) — ComEd’s new summer rate takes effect June 1st, with an anticipated $11 a month increase for homes using an average of 700 kWh a month. The cost is 14% higher than last… ComEd’s Hourly Pricing is an electric supply rate that lets you pay for electricity at the hourly market price with Rate BESH (Basic Electric Service Hourly Pricing). Hourly electricity prices are based on the wholesale market prices set by PJM, the regional electricity grid operator. By shifting your energy use to lower-priced hours, you ... T...Comparison of billing determinants and revenues for year 2023 ...Hourly Pricing participants are billed on the PJM real-time hourly market prices. ComEd allows you to purchase electricity at the current market price without markup. The real-time hourly market price is determined by the average of the twelve 5-minute prices from that hour, and so the averaged real-time hourly price is not known until after the hour has passed.<link rel="stylesheet" href="styles.b67af9f398a3c266.css">The rate will track the ComEd rate exactly for 24 months to August 2023. Each month after your bill is calculated, you will be able to log in to your My Hourly Pricing Account to access a breakdown of your hourly electricity usage and costs. You’ll also see a bill comparison tool that automatically compares your costs with Hourly Pricing to what you would have paid on ComEd’s default fixed-price rate.
